How much I should earmark as an ideal annual travel budget based on my salary, expenses?

If your annual salary is around ₹15 lakh, with a monthly EMI of nearly ₹20,000 and fixed expenses of roughly ₹30,000, your finances still leave enough room for meaningful travel — provided it is planned smartly.

Based on the income-expense mix, ChatGPT suggested that an ideal annual travel budget could be in the range of ₹1.2 lakh to ₹2.5 lakh, depending on how aggressively you want to save and invest. That roughly translates to allocating around 8-15% of annual take-home income toward travel without significantly compromising long-term financial goals.

The budget can broadly be split into three travel styles:Around ₹1-1.2 lakh annually for one international budget trip or multiple domestic tripsAround ₹1.5-2 lakh annually for comfortable international vacations with better stays and experiencesAround ₹2-2.5 lakh+ annually if travel is a major lifestyle priority and savings goals are already on track

Rather than exhausting the entire budget on one luxury vacation, ChatGPT suggested a balanced strategy:

One well-planned international trip annuallyA separate mini-budget for short domestic getawaysUsing travel credit cards and early flight bookings to reduce costsKeeping at least 6-9 months of emergency savings untouched before increasing travel spends

The broader recommendation was that travel should complement financial stability — not disrupt it. With a ₹15 lakh annual income, international travel is very achievable if it is budgeted intentionally and aligned with long-term wealth goals.
